Computationally designed endo-1,4-beta-xylanase
Template:ABSTRACT PUBMED 21349882
About this Structure
3mf6 is a 1 chain structure with sequence from Thermopolyspora flexuosa. Full crystallographic information is available from OCA.
Reference
- Morin A, Kaufmann KW, Fortenberry C, Harp JM, Mizoue LS, Meiler J. Computational design of an endo-1,4-{beta}-xylanase ligand binding site. Protein Eng Des Sel. 2011 Feb 24. PMID:21349882 doi:10.1093/protein/gzr006
